In the realm of 3D printing and design, the STL (STereoLithography) file format plays a crucial role. Serving as a standard for representing 3D geometry in computer graphics, STL files describe the surface geometry of objects without color or texture information. This format is widely used by various 3D modeling software and 3D printers, making it an essential aspect of the 3D printing workflow.
